When people feel protective, they can accidentally turn into a wrecking ball. In this episode, I discuss what it looks like to lead with love when your work is being questioned, your name is being echoed, or the internet is doing what it does best: jumping to conclusions and throwing stones.

This is a boundary episode, a mental health episode, and a humanity episode. Not a callout. Not a pile-on. A reset.


What we cover:

  • How “support” can quietly become harm when people attack others in your name
  • The difference between clarity and cruelty
  • Why online outrage spreads so fast (and why it feels so satisfying)
  • How rumors and partial stories turn into digital verdicts
  • What to do instead of dogpiling, harassing, or escalating
  • A practical framework for responding with values, not adrenaline


Key takeaways

  • You can protect what you build without becoming unsafe.
  • Accountability doesn’t require humiliation.
  • Before intensity, identity: make sure you have the right person, right source, and real context.
  • If you love someone, don’t attack people in their name.
  • Repair is leadership: delete, own it, correct it, replace it with something helpful.
